Q1: What is MB91F525FHCPMC-GSE1? A1: MB91F525FHCPMC-GSE1 is a microcontroller unit (MCU) developed by Fujitsu. It is designed for use in automotive applications and offers various features and peripherals.
Q2: What are the key features of MB91F525FHCPMC-GSE1? A2: Some key features of MB91F525FHCPMC-GSE1 include a 32-bit RISC CPU, on-chip flash memory, CAN interface, LIN interface, ADC, timers, and various communication interfaces.
Q3: What are the typical applications of MB91F525FHCPMC-GSE1? A3: MB91F525FHCPMC-GSE1 is commonly used in automotive applications such as engine control units (ECUs), body control modules (BCMs), powertrain control modules (PCMs), and other electronic control systems.
Q4: How much flash memory does MB91F525FHCPMC-GSE1 have? A4: MB91F525FHCPMC-GSE1 has 512 KB of on-chip flash memory, which can be used for storing program code and data.
Q5: Can MB91F525FHCPMC-GSE1 communicate with other devices? A5: Yes, MB91F525FHCPMC-GSE1 supports various communication interfaces like CAN, LIN, UART, and SPI, allowing it to communicate with other devices or modules in the system.
Q6: Does MB91F525FHCPMC-GSE1 have analog-to-digital converters (ADCs)? A6: Yes, MB91F525FHCPMC-GSE1 has built-in 10-bit ADCs, which can be used for analog signal acquisition and conversion.
Q7: Can MB91F525FHCPMC-GSE1 operate in harsh automotive environments? A7: Yes, MB91F525FHCPMC-GSE1 is designed to operate reliably in harsh automotive environments. It has features like temperature sensors, voltage regulators, and protection circuits to ensure robust performance.
Q8: Is MB91F525FHCPMC-GSE1 programmable? A8: Yes, MB91F525FHCPMC-GSE1 is programmable. You can develop software using appropriate development tools and program the MCU's flash memory.
Q9: What programming languages are supported for MB91F525FHCPMC-GSE1? A9: MB91F525FHCPMC-GSE1 can be programmed using C or assembly language. Various development tools and IDEs are available to facilitate software development.
Q10: Are there any evaluation boards or development kits available for MB91F525FHCPMC-GSE1? A10: Yes, Fujitsu provides evaluation boards and development kits specifically designed for MB91F525FHCPMC-GSE1. These kits include necessary hardware and software tools to aid in the development process.
